sprat \sprat\ , noun:
1. A small or inconsequential person or thing.
2. A species of herring, Clupea sprattus, of the eastern North Atlantic.

How'd you get yourself into this, sprat, Bustard wanted to know.
-- Gene Wolfe, Epiphany of the Long Sun

Edgerton was cursing, but Mr. Bullock just shook his head. "No, sir, don't say such things in front of the little sprat…"
-- Catherine Coulter, Deception

Sprat is a variation of the Old English word sprot which meant "a sprout or twig." Its most common usage is in the nursery rhyme "Jack Sprat."
